RunaBook: RunaBook is an open-source alternative to Microsoft OneNote. It allows users to create digital notebooks to take notes, save web pages and documents, draw sketches, record audio, and more. RunaBook syncs across devices and integrates well with other open-source tools.

Workflowy: Workflowy is a free online outlining and note-taking app. It allows users to create nested bullet point lists to organize notes, tasks, ideas, and more. Workflowy offers features like tagging, filtering, and search to enable users to structure and find information easily.

Key Features Comparison

RunaBook
RunaBook Features
  • Create and organize digital notebooks
  • Take notes with text, drawings, audio recordings
  • Save web pages and documents
  • Available on Windows, Linux, macOS
  • Syncs across devices
  • Open source and free
Workflowy
Workflowy Features
  • Infinite nesting of bullet points
  • Powerful search and filtering
  • Real-time collaboration
  • Mobile apps
  • Integrations with other apps
  • Tagging and saved searches
  • Offline access

Pros & Cons Analysis

RunaBook
RunaBook

Pros

  • Free and open source
  • Good OneNote alternative
  • Syncs across devices
  • Integrates with other open source tools

Cons

  • Limited features compared to OneNote
  • Less intuitive interface
  • Smaller user community
Workflowy
Workflowy

Pros

  • Simple and intuitive interface
  • Great for organizing thoughts and ideas
  • Completely free basic version
  • Syncs across devices
  • Strong search and filtering
  • Active development and new features

Cons

  • Can get disorganized if not structured properly
  • No formatting options
  • Mobile apps more limited than web
  • Free version has storage limits
  • No calendars or reminders
